Ticket: Role-based access drift on Fernwiki

During today's audit of the Fernwiki staging instance, we found that role-based access rules no longer match what was approved in the Q3 review. Editors in the Larkspur space can now delete pages, and the reviewer group lost attachment rights. Please restore the approved baseline carefully. The expected configuration, taken from the signed-off snapshot, is below.

settings of fahag-haduf:
[ulaox]
port = 8443
region = south-2
host = ulaox.lumiccorp.internal
timeout_ms = 500
retries = 8

Revised Commission Scheme – Restricted: Managers Only

For the incoming director: Pellgrave Marine is moving from flat-rate commission to a tiered model starting next quarter. Accelerators kick in above 110% of quota, while renewals earn a reduced rate to push new-logo focus. Legacy deals in flight stay on old terms. Rollout comms go out after sign-off. The strategic reasoning behind the change is noted below.

confidential, bagep-fajef: Gross margin on Druwyn came in at 5 percent against a plan of 15 percent. Only 5 of the 80 pilot accounts renewed Druwyn, so a churn review is set for April 1.

## Further reading

The stale-cache incident from the Fernwick rollout explains most of the "old prices showing" tickets support still sees. Short version: cache invalidation messages were dropped during a broker failover, so some nodes served stale entries for hours. The fix added TTL caps and a reconciliation sweep. Before escalating a stale-data ticket, check whether the customer's region had a recent failover. The full postmortem, timeline, and customer-impact notes are on the internal page below.

runbook for tagug-hafog: https://jira.lumiclabs.internal/projects/pages/pages/9773c0d8

# Service Accounts: String Extraction

The `extract-i18n` script pulls translatable strings from all Bramblewick repos and pushes them to the Glossa service. It runs under the `i18n-extractor` service account. Do not run it under your personal account; Glossa rate-limits individual users aggressively. The account has write access to the staging catalog only. Set the token in your shell before invoking the script. The current staging token is below.

API key for kahap-kafog: zpat15_6qzxZ7YR8aDwjmp